Description
All front garden : ##T1: Silver Birch - Crown reduce by 3m back to previous points leaving tree 13m tall and 5m wide. Remove ivy from tree and wall. ##T2: Pyracantha/Viburnum - Trim to tidy cut back from windows by 2m. ##T3: Lilac - Reduce by 1m and re-shape. ##T4: Pyracantha - Reduce by 1m and re-shape. Hammersmith and Fulham is one of the slowest councils in England for householder decisions, ranking #281 out of 296. The council extends the time limit on 63% of applications - one of the highest rates in England. Expect your application to take longer than the standard deadline. Householder applications are more likely to be approved here than most councils, with a 99% approval rate vs 90% nationally.
